Exportador JSON para Content Services

Los servicios de contenido de AEM están diseñados para generalizar la descripción y el envío del contenido desde/hacia AEM fuera del enfoque de las páginas web.

Proporcionan el envío de contenido a canales que no son páginas web AEM tradicionales, utilizando métodos estandarizados que pueden ser consumidos por cualquier cliente. Estos canales pueden incluir:

  • Aplicaciones de una sola página
  • Aplicaciones móviles nativas
  • Otros canales y puntos de contacto externos a AEM

Con los fragmentos de contenido que utilizan contenido estructurado, puede proporcionar servicios de contenido mediante el exportador JSON para entregar el contenido de una página AEM en formato de modelo de datos JSON. Esto puede ser consumido por sus propias aplicaciones.

Exportador JSON con componentes principales de fragmento de contenido

Con el exportador JSON de AEM puede entregar el contenido de una(y) página AEM en formato de modelo de datos JSON. Esto puede ser consumido por sus propias aplicaciones.

Dentro de AEM el envío se logra mediante la extensión model y .json del selector.

.model.json

  1. Por ejemplo, una dirección URL como:

    http://localhost:4502/content/wknd/language-masters/en/magazine/guide-la-skateparks.model.json
    
  2. Entregará contenido como:

    Modelo JSON del contenido WKND

También puede ofrecer el contenido de un fragmento de contenido estructurado segmentándolo específicamente.

Esto se realiza mediante la ruta completa del fragmento (mediante jcr:content); por ejemplo, con un sufijo como.

.../jcr:content/root/container/container/contentfragment.model.json

La página puede contener un solo fragmento de contenido o varios componentes de distintos tipos. También puede utilizar mecanismos como componentes de lista para buscar automáticamente contenido relevante.

  • Por ejemplo, una dirección URL como:

    http://localhost:4502/content/wknd/language-masters/en/magazine/guide-la-skateparks/jcr:content/root/container/container/contentfragment.model.json
    
  • Entregará contenido como:

    Modelo JSON del fragmento de contenido WKND

    NOTA

    Puede adaptar sus propios componentes para acceder y utilizar estos datos.

    NOTA

    Aunque no es una implementación estándar, se admiten varios selectores, pero model debe ser el primero.

Información adicional

Consulte también:

Para obtener más información, consulte:

En esta página

Adobe Summit Banner

A virtual event April 27-28.

Expand your skills and get inspired.

Register for free
Adobe Summit Banner

A virtual event April 27-28.

Expand your skills and get inspired.

Register for free
Adobe Maker Awards Banner

Time to shine!

Apply now for the 2021 Adobe Experience Maker Awards.

Apply now
Adobe Maker Awards Banner

Time to shine!

Apply now for the 2021 Adobe Experience Maker Awards.

Apply now